Output 96bffd804a0558ade34cc36be288607dc967348e1bfff002b75882f03d5a9990:0

value
1252900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91f86153021adf7c6f22c2e10b98b4fb23fb944d OP_EQUAL
address
3EzqT7gtjLJdD6qsDU1do39aAMeVxnbgYs
transaction
96bffd804a0558ade34cc36be288607dc967348e1bfff002b75882f03d5a9990
spent
true